Searched refs:NavToolbarPattern (Results 1 – 8 of 8) sorted by relevance
/ohos5.0/foundation/arkui/ace_engine/test/unittest/core/pattern/navigation/ |
H A D | tool_bar_test_ng.cpp | 46 RefPtr<NavToolbarPattern> toolBarPattern_; 62 toolBarPattern_ = AceType::MakeRefPtr<NavToolbarPattern>(); in SetUp() 157 auto navToolbarPattern = frameNode->GetPattern<NavToolbarPattern>(); 173 auto navToolbarPattern = frameNode->GetPattern<NavToolbarPattern>(); 191 auto navToolbarPattern = frameNode->GetPattern<NavToolbarPattern>(); 208 auto navToolbarPattern = frameNode->GetPattern<NavToolbarPattern>(); 225 auto navToolbarPattern = frameNode->GetPattern<NavToolbarPattern>(); 241 auto navToolbarPattern = frameNode->GetPattern<NavToolbarPattern>(); 274 auto navToolbarPattern = frameNode->GetPattern<NavToolbarPattern>(); 333 auto toolbarPattern = toolbarNode->GetPattern<NavToolbarPattern>(); [all …]
|
H A D | navigation_pattern_test_ng.cpp | 1077 "toolBarNode", 1, []() { return AceType::MakeRefPtr<NavToolbarPattern>(); }); in __anon723fd5921502() 1079 auto toolBarPattern = toolBarNode->GetPattern<NavToolbarPattern>();
|
/ohos5.0/foundation/arkui/ace_engine/frameworks/core/components_ng/pattern/navigation/ |
H A D | tool_bar_pattern.cpp | 28 void NavToolbarPattern::SetToolbarOptions(NavigationToolbarOptions&& opt) in SetToolbarOptions() 40 void NavToolbarPattern::UpdateBackgroundStyle(RefPtr<FrameNode>& host) in UpdateBackgroundStyle() 58 void NavToolbarPattern::OnModifyDone() in OnModifyDone() 79 void NavToolbarPattern::InitLongPressEvent(const RefPtr<GestureEventHub>& gestureHub) in InitLongPressEvent() 99 void NavToolbarPattern::InitDragEvent(const RefPtr<GestureEventHub>& gestureHub) in InitDragEvent() 133 void NavToolbarPattern::HandleLongPressEvent(const GestureEvent& info) in HandleLongPressEvent() 147 void NavToolbarPattern::HandleLongPressActionEnd() in HandleLongPressActionEnd() 160 void NavToolbarPattern::ShowDialogWithNode(const RefPtr<BarItemNode>& barItemNode) in ShowDialogWithNode() 208 void NavToolbarPattern::SetDefaultBackgroundColorIfNeeded(RefPtr<FrameNode>& host) in SetDefaultBackgroundColorIfNeeded() 221 void NavToolbarPattern::OnColorConfigurationUpdate() in OnColorConfigurationUpdate()
|
H A D | tool_bar_pattern.h | 30 class NavToolbarPattern : public LinearLayoutPattern { 31 DECLARE_ACE_TYPE(NavToolbarPattern, LinearLayoutPattern); 34 NavToolbarPattern() : LinearLayoutPattern(false) {}; in NavToolbarPattern() function 35 ~NavToolbarPattern() override = default;
|
H A D | tool_bar_node.cpp | 24 : FrameNode(tag, nodeId, MakeRefPtr<NavToolbarPattern>()) in NavToolbarNode() 33 auto toolBarPattern = GetPattern<NavToolbarPattern>(); in ~NavToolbarNode()
|
H A D | navigation_toolbar_util.cpp | 618 auto toolBarPattern = toolBarNode->GetPattern<NavToolbarPattern>(); in SetToolbarOptions()
|
H A D | navigation_model_ng.cpp | 325 … V2::TOOL_BAR_ETS_TAG, toolBarNodeId, []() { return AceType::MakeRefPtr<NavToolbarPattern>(); }); in CreateNavBarNodeChildsIfNeeded() 1535 … V2::TOOL_BAR_ETS_TAG, toolBarNodeId, []() { return AceType::MakeRefPtr<NavToolbarPattern>(); }); in CreateFrameNode()
|
/ohos5.0/foundation/arkui/ace_engine/frameworks/core/components_ng/pattern/navrouter/ |
H A D | navdestination_model_ng.cpp | 150 … V2::TOOL_BAR_ETS_TAG, toolBarNodeId, []() { return AceType::MakeRefPtr<NavToolbarPattern>(); }); in CreateToolBarNode()
|